Read more– opens a dialog boxEach review score is between 1 and 10. To get the overall score you see, we add up all the review scores we’ve received and divide that total by the number of them. We use a weighted review system, which means the more recent the review, the bigger the impact on the total review score calculation. Guests can also give separate “subscores” in crucial areas like location, cleanliness, staff, comfort, facilities, value, and free Wifi. Note that guests submit their subscores and overall scores independently, so there’s no direct link between them.

United StatesIt is about a 20-25 minute walk to town or any food/beverage options. If you’re not up for that, you’ll need to rent a car or bike. We wished we had known before we came that it is an “eco” lodge and you don’t have power outlets except to charge phones and such; no blow dryers.
This is a great cabin with a beautiful view. Good quality linens and a nice bed. We loved the outdoor space for eating, hanging out, and watching the sunset. You can easily walk to some of the statues at free sites, which was amazing. The kitchen is stocked to cook simple meals, which is nice (no microwave, though). The hosts couldn’t have been nicer and offered recommendations for anything we wanted to do. They have a rental car onsite which is a good value, too. Overall, this is a great place and we really enjoyed it.

United StatesWhat is not listed on booking.com is that the full name is Kona Koa eco-lodge, so I wasn't prepared for that. It means for example no hairdryer (it will break the electricity even if you bring one). Although if you really care, the owners can provide a solution. There is no hot water in the kitchen so it's tough to get the dishes clean. Once you adjust it's all totally good, but it was just a surprise to me. The property is located a bit outside of the town center so you will need to rent a car. The roosters woke me up early in the mornings, but having driven around Easter Island, I expect that would be similar in every hotel/lodge
The owners of the property are very friendly and helpful, that's really what makes this a Kona Koa (visit it to find out what that means ;). The cabin is comfortable and the view is amazing, I could see the ocean and the sunset over the ocean from my bed :) I stayed for 10 days and wish I could have stayed longer
